Roselle Park District

Description

The Roselle Park District is committed to promoting and providing responsive recreational programs that provide the opportunity for fun, fitness and development of skills for all. We strive to maintain open space, quality parks, and facilities through sound financial principles.

I rented their facility 10 North for my daughters first birthday. We had 70 guests and I couldn't have been happier! The facility is clean, and renting it was a total breeze with Dana and Abby! They were super organized and made sure the tables and chairs were set up to my specifications prior to our arrival. There is also a kitchen you can use which was great for prepping. I would definitely host and recommend the space for anyone hosting a party or event!!
Went to a kid's party for family and friends in the gym facility of the recreation center. It was a very large venue for a large group of people with a full catering line that was brought in. The only problem with the venue was that because it was a gym, the acoustics were not good and the DJ was too loud. Despite being a Park District building, beer was allowed to be served, which was good as many public venues do not always allow alcohol to be served. The price to rent the facility was also very reasonable.
